[Stress reduction by i.m. premedication with 6 different single substances]
Summary
Flunitrazepam, diazepam, and triflupromazine effectively reduced preoperative anxiety and stress. Patients preferred these, along with placebo, over other tested premedications like droperidol and pethidine.

Background:
- Preoperative anxiety and stress significantly impact patient outcomes.
- Effective premedication is crucial for managing surgical stress and improving patient experience.
- Several pharmacological agents are used for intramuscular premedication, each with varying efficacy and side effect profiles.
Purpose of the Study:
- To compare the efficacy of six intramuscular premedication substances against placebo in reducing preoperative stress.
- To evaluate the effects on anxiety, depression, asthenia, and physiological stress markers.
- To assess sedation levels, side effects, and patient preference post-surgery.
Main Methods:
- Three prospective randomized studies involving intramuscular administration of diazepam, flunitrazepam, droperidol, triflupromazine, pethidine, and buprenorphine compared to placebo (NaCl 0.9%).
- Psychometrical methods (ESB), heart rate, blood pressure, and plasma-cortisol levels were used to evaluate stress.
- Sedation and side effects were systematically recorded, and patient preferences were assessed the day after surgery.
Main Results:
- Flunitrazepam, diazepam, and triflupromazine showed good anxiolytic effects. Pethidine and droperidol had the least anxiolytic effect.
- Diazepam and flunitrazepam positively influenced physiological stress parameters, unlike placebo and droperidol.
- Patient preference ranked placebo, flunitrazepam, diazepam, and triflupromazine highest, with droperidol being the least preferred due to side effects like nausea, vomiting, and neurological issues.
Conclusions:
- Flunitrazepam, diazepam, and triflupromazine are effective premedications for reducing preoperative anxiety and stress.
- Droperidol and pethidine demonstrated poorer anxiolytic effects and were associated with more adverse events.
- Patient-reported outcomes and preference highlight the superiority of certain agents over others for preoperative management.
